Transaction 4c290e62b97f08f88ab5ae220112e15861c1e9d0ca98655ac6cefaca5ab20f85
1 Input
1 Output
-
4c290e62b97f08f88ab5ae220112e15861c1e9d0ca98655ac6cefaca5ab20f85:0
- value
- 11853467
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8a9d9ee20b0ba52ca8388275a51cceba696bcf6b OP_EQUAL
- address
- 3EKwzgz2MdnCJGMYU5t1wELEDi2jo94Yxj